IP查询
查询
你查询的IP:[118.224.129.33] 地理位置:中国–北京–北京
最新查询
122.8.65.44
119.88.172.126
116.242.77.81
220.248.85.179
219.224.69.250
116.248.141.168
221.224.216.222
120.24.83.242
58.16.39.129
118.224.129.33
210.76.252.94
202.152.176.110
202.92.64.169
210.5.239.162
124.64.66.245
119.18.224.225
221.130.174.44
119.78.17.113
221.198.87.183
119.18.208.215
210.32.23.197
203.91.32.250
123.176.80.147
202.152.176.82
203.135.160.2
60.63.120.48
125.31.192.38
122.64.206.210
116.4.124.64
202.46.224.69
203.80.144.102